Beavertail Cactus looks like the Prickly Pear Cactus, but does not have long spines. This is a medium-to-small species that grows to about a foot tall, with pink-to-rose colored flowers. This plant can be found in chaparral, desert and grassland. It grows in well drained soil composed of sand, gravel, cobble and even on boulders.

03 Beavertail Cactus_5330

A single plant may consist of hundreds of fleshy, flattened pads. These gray-green, jointed stems are wide and flat resembling the tail of a Beaver. Although they lack spines, they have many small barbed bristles, called glochids, that easily penetrate the skin.

04 Beavertail Cactus_034

The Cahuilla Native Americans used this plant as a food staple. Its buds were cooked or steamed, and then were eaten or stored. Its large seeds were ground up to be eaten as mush. The Desert Tortoise enjoys eating the juicy pads and the magenta-colored flowers of this plant.

05 Beavertail Cactus_054

Beavertail is usually the first cactus in the Mojave Desert to bloom, flowering as early as February and through May.

The Lousiana Swamp Crayfish is found in rivers, bayous, swamps, ditches, ponds, lakes, and rice fields throughout the southcentral United States and northeastern Mexico. It seems to prefer flooded wetland habitats with periodically flowing, well-oxygenated water. This species retreats into burrows when surface water dries up.

03 Lousiana Swamp Crayfish 107

This creature is a physical ecosystem engineer, constructing burrows consisting of a single opening, which may be covered with a mud plug or raised above ground level in the form of a chimney to reduce evaporative loss further from the water’s edge. The opening leads to a tunnel which widens to an enlarged chamber at the end.

04 Lousiana Swamp Crayfish 102

Crayfish are opportunistic omnivores. They can detect small amounts of blood and decomposition scents in the water to track down and feed on partially decomposed plant material, living soft plants, and virtually any type of animal matter.

05 Lousiana Swamp Crayfis 103

The Lousiana Swamp Crayfish is a very successful invasive species. Not only can it be found in many parts of the United States where it is not native, but can also be found in inland waters on all continents except Australia and Antarctica. In the United States it is readily available though the biological supply trade and specimens and is sometimes released following classroom or laboratory use. It is also popular among anglers as bait for Largemouth Bass.

06 Lousiana Swamp Crayfish_3164

Part of the reason it is now found in other countries is importation for crayfish farming. Eating freshwater crayfish is common in many countries. The first known introductions of this species took place in the 1920s: 1924 in California and 1927 in the Hawaiian Islands, 1927 in Japan, and 1929 in China. In the mid-1960s, a batch of crayfish was sent to Uganda and Kenya, and soon afterwards, to other African countries.

07 Lousiana Swamp Crayfish_8063

The life cycle of the Louisiana Swamp Crayfish is relatively short, with an onset of sexual maturity occurring in as few as two months and a total generation time of four and a half months. Although they look attractive (for a crustacean), this species competes aggressively with native crayfish species for food and habitat.

In western North America the sweet song of the Black-headed Grosbeak caroling down from the treetops sounds like a tipsy American Robin welcoming Spring. The flashy black, white, and cinnamon males and the less flamboyant females sing from perches in desert thickets, mountain forests, and suburbs.

02 Black-headed Grosbeak_8368

This bird eats pine and other seeds, berries, insects, spiders and fruit. During the Summer, it mostly eats spiders and insects, switching to seeds and berries in the Fall and Winter. At feeders they effortlessly shuck sunflower seeds with their heavy bills.

03 Black-headed Grosbeak_8357

The Black-headed Grosbeak is one of the few birds, along with the Black-backed Oriole, that can safely eat the poisonous Monarch Butterfly. This species consumes many Monarchs, perhaps over one million per year in the overwintering colonies in Mexico. They eat them in roughly 8-day cycles, apparently to give themselves time to eliminate the butterfly’s toxins.

04 Black-headed Grosbeak_8371

This bird prefers to live in deciduous and mixed wooded areas. It likes to be in areas with large trees and thick bushes, such as patches of broadleaved trees and shrubs within conifer forests, including streamside corridors, river bottoms and suburban areas.

05 Black-headed Grosbeak_8372

The Black-headed Grosbeak’s scientific name is well-suited. Its species name, melanocephalus, means “black-headed.” And its genus name, Pheucticus, refers either to the Greek pheuticus for “shy” or phycticus meaning “painted with cosmetics,” fitting for a showy bird that forages in dense foliage.

Indian Paintbrush is a hemiparasite, meaning that although it is green and can photosynthesize, it also has the ability to sequester nutrients from other organisms, in this case, perennial grasses.

04 Indian Paintbrush_7509

Despite being parasites for part of their lives, these plants, like other flowering plants, rely on pollinators for reproduction. A variety of insects visit Indian Paintbrush flowers, especially bees. This is somewhat surprising since the color red is difficult for insects to see.

03 Indian Paintbrush 068

However, like most red flowers, it is especially adapted for pollination by hummingbirds. Hummingbirds have long bills that allow them to reach the nectar rewards at the end of long, tubular flowers.

05 Indian Paintbrush 072

Ironically, this plant was used by Native Americans as both a love charm in food and as a poison used to against their enemies, as this species is known to have toxic properties.

06 Indian Paintbrush

Indian Paintbrush generally prefers sunlight and moist, well drained soils. Their root systems connect with and grow into the root systems of other planets to harvest nutrients from their host plants. For this reason, they are not able to be transplanted easily.

07 Indian Paintbrush 069

That red color we so often admire is actually bracts, or specially modified leaves, as opposed to flowers. The plant’s true flowers are actually smaller, slender green growths hidden among the bracts.

Usually, during the morning hours, they will be out basking in the sun on rocks or any hard surface that is in direct sunlight, but like many desert reptiles, they seek shelter, usually underground in burrows or any suitable cover that provides shade, during the hottest part of the day.

03 Desert Spiny Lizard_0098

These are medium-to-large lizards that can grow up to a foot in total length. True to their name, these robust reptiles have keeled, pointed scales and feel rough.

04 Desert Spiny Lizard_2921

Adult male Desert Spiny Lizards usually have conspicuous blue/violet patches on the belly and throat, and a green/blue color on their tails and sides. They stake out areas and as part of their territorial displays, can frequently be seen doing push-ups on tree trunks, logs, rocks and even roads.

05 Desert Spiny Lizard_7254

The Desert Spiny Lizard is widely distributed throughout the Mojave, Sonoran and Colorado deserts, as well as parts of the Great Basin and and Central California Coast, in arid and semiarid environments.

06 Desert Spiny Lizard_2848

They primarily prey on insects such as ants, beetles, caterpillars, flies and grasshoppers. They also feed on spiders, centipedes, and small lizards, as well as consuming some plant material.

07 Desert Spiny Lizard_1164

These lizards exhibit metachromatism, meaning they change color depending on the temperature. Desert Spiny Lizard change to darker colors during the Winter to allow them to absorb more heat from the sunshine, and become lighter during the Summer to reflect the sun’s radiation. They also change color with the seasons and for mating.

This slime mold resembles a tiny orangish-pink puffball. Before it is fully mature, you can pop it and a pinkish-orange substance, with the texture of toothpaste, will ooze out. As the fruiting bodies age, they turn brown or purple. Found after rains on well-rotted logs throughout North America, Wolf’s-Milk Slime is probably our continent’s most frequently noticed slime mold. This species feeds on bacteria, yeasts, and fungi that colonize decaying materials such as rotting wood.

03 Wolf's-Milk Slime Mold_1746

Like fungi, slime molds are interesting and strange – and well worth learning about. Slime molds are so weirdly beautiful that they have even inspired science fiction movies (such as “The Blob” in 1958). They are also studied for their unusual cellular characteristics.

04 Wolf's-Milk Slime Mold_1748

Wolf’s Milk Slime Mold is a plasmodial slime mold, a group of slime molds that live part of their lives as a large single cell (from tiny to over 12 inches) containing many nuclei called a plasmodium. The plasmodium spends its time moving through the soil, under logs and over dead leaves and grass feeding on bacteria.

05 Milk Slime Mold_1747

Thought it may seem like one, this species isn’t actually a mushroom or fungus. Slime molds, or myxomycetes are a group of fungus-like organisms that at one time were regarded as animals, then thought to be plants, and then fungi. Now, because of DNA studies, slime molds are believed to be most closely related to protozoa.

06 Wolf's-Milk Slime Mold_1749

Slime molds are colorful, fanciful creatures. Blackberry, Toothpaste, Many-goblet, Chocolate Tube and Scrambled Egg Slime all have interesting stories to go along with their names. Wolf’s Milk Slime, for example, is so named because when the non-moving, reproductive structure is young, the pinkish, milky substance it secretes evidently reminded someone of wolf’s milk.

White Spruce has the smallest cones of any of the spruces. They are typically 1 to 2 inches long, cylindrical and pendulous, often clustered near the top of the tree.

02 White Spruce (Picea glauca)_0061

White Spruce hails from northern climes and is one of the first tree species to colonize after glaciers recede. This evergreen usually grows to heights of 50 to 100 feet. This species is the northernmost tree species in North America, reaching just north of 69°N latitude in Canada’s Mackenzie River delta.

03 White Spruce_0060

The pale green, pointed evergreen needles are 1/2 to 3/4 inch long. They are four-sided, often crowded on the upper surface of the stem. The aromatic needles can persist for three to four years before dropping. Scientifically known as Picea glauca, the waxy coating on its needles gives them a blue-green (glaucous) appearance, hence the Latin species name.

04 White Spruce_0064

This tree adapts to a surprising variety of environments and climates. It prefers moist, well-drained alluvial soil, but grows on a wide diversity of sites. White Spruce is rarely found in pure stands.

05 White Spruce_0063

White Spruce is the most commercially important timber species in the far north woods. Almost white, its wood is soft, light-weight, and moderately strong with a straight grain. It is used for wood fiber, house logs, and musical instruments.

06 White Spruce_0059

Its bark is thin and scaly, flaking off in small circular plates 2 to 4 inches across. This tree was an important fuel source for early colonists and Native Americans of the north woods. In addition to human use, this tree provides cover for Moose, Martens and Lynx.

07 White Spruce_0065

White Spruce has been the most popular selection for the U.S. Capitol Christmas tree, being used 13 times (as of 2020) since the tradition began in 1964.

The Spotted lanternfly is an invasive insect insect from Asia that primarily feeds on Trees of Heaven (Alianthus altissima) but can also eat a wide variety of plants, such as grapevine, hops, maple, walnut, and fruit trees.

02 Spotted Lanternfly_5993

The Spotted Lanternfly belongs to a family known as planthoppers – this name comes from their remarkable resemblance to leaves and other plants of their environment and that they often “hop” for quick transportation in a similar way to that of grasshoppers. However, planthoppers generally walk very slowly.

03 Spotted Lanternfly_5976

Like other True Bugs, planthoppers begin life as an egg and then, growing, undergo a number of immature stages (nymphs) before a final molt renders them a winged, sexually mature adult.

04 Spotted Lanternfly_5987

Adults begin to appear in July and are approximately 1 inch long and ½ inch wide at rest, with eye-catching wings. Their forewings are grayish with black spots. The lower portions of their hindwings are red with black spots and the upper portions are dark with a white stripe. They are laterally flattened and hold their broad wings vertically, in a tent-like fashion, concealing the sides of the body and part of the legs.

05 Spotted Lanternfly_5977

The Spotted Lanternfly is indigenous to parts of China and Vietnam. In addition to the United States, it has also spread invasively to Japan and South Korea. Planthoppers use their wings to assist these jumps rather than to make sustained flights. On September 29, 2014, the Pennsylvania Department of Agriculture and the Pennsylvania Game Commission first confirmed the presence of the Spotted Lanternfly in Berks County, Pennsylvania, northwest of Philadelphia.

07 Spotted Lanternfly_5975

Although it is an attractive-looking insect, a large potential range exists for the Spotted Lanternfly to become established in almost all of the eastern part of the United States, as well as critical wine- and hop-growing valleys of the Pacific coastal states.

While visiting a bog on Kent, Ohio, I came across this neat plant. It is a species characteristically found in sphagnum peat bogs. Leatherleaf provides cover for nesting mallards and some other ducks. It recovers quickly in peatlands that have been severely disturbed or mined for peat.

02 Leatherleaf_0691

This plant has a distribution throughout the cool temperate and subarctic regions of the Northern Hemisphere from eastern North America to bogs in Finland and Japan.

03 Leatherleaf_0908

Leatherleaf is often the first woody plant to encroach on the open water of a kettle hole lake. It is a small, dense, mound-shaped shrub, growing to 5 feet high, often spreading to form thickets.

04 Leatherleaf_0907

As its common names implies, Leatherleaf has thick, leathery leaves to minimize water loss from transpiration. To conserve nutrients and maximize photosynthesis, its brownish evergreen leaves persist for nearly two seasons and are gradually shed as new leaves become established.

05 Leatherleaf_0905

It’s urn-shaped white flowers appear in early Spring, often while ice is still present.

The big, black-necked Canada Goose with its signature white chinstrap marking is a familiar and widespread bird of fields and parks. Thousands of “honkers” migrate north and south each year, filling the sky with long V-formations. The size of this goose varies considerably – some are the size of a large duck and others are two to three times larger.

02 Canada Goose_0568

At least 11 subspecies of Canada Goose have been recognized, although only a couple are distinctive. In general, the geese get smaller as you move northward, and darker as you go westward. The four smallest forms are now considered a different species: the Cackling Goose.

03 Canada Goose_1145

Once rare in the Buckeye State due to overhunting, in 1956, the Ohio Division of Wildlife introduced 10 breeding pairs of Canada Geese to three state wetlands. That helped populations rebound. By 1979 the geese were nesting in half of Ohio’s 88 counties. Today, they’re nesting and breeding everywhere, with an estimated population of well over 100,000.

04 Canada Goose_0575

In recent years, Canada Goose populations in some areas have grown substantially, so much so that many consider them pests for their droppings, bacteria in their droppings, noise, and confrontational behavior. This problem is partially due to the removal of natural predators and an abundance of safe, human-made bodies of water near food sources.

05 Canada Geese_2308

Canada geese are protected under both the Federal Migratory Bird Treaty Act and Ohio state law. This protection extends to the geese, goslings, nests, and eggs.

06 Canada Geese_2317

Canada Geese are primarily herbivores, although they sometimes eat small insects and fish. Their diet includes green vegetation and grains. The Canada goose eats a variety of grasses when on land. It feeds by grasping a blade of grass with the bill, then tearing it with a jerk of the head.

07 Canada Goose_0567

These birds fly in a distinctive V-shaped flight formation, with an altitude of 3,000 feet for migration flight. The maximum flight ceiling of Canada geese is unknown, but they have been reported at 29,000 feet. Flying in the V formation has been the subject of study by researchers. The front position is rotated, since flying in front consumes the most energy.

08 Canada Goose_2069

During the second year of their lives, Canada geese find a mate. They are monogamous, and most couples stay together all of their lives. If one dies, the other may find a new mate. The female lays from two to nine eggs with an average of five, and both parents protect the nest while the eggs incubate, but the female spends more time at the nest than the male.

09 Canada Goose_4954

As soon as the goslings hatch, they are immediately capable of walking, swimming, and finding their own food (a diet similar to that of adult geese). Parents are often seen leading their goslings in a line, usually with one adult at the front and the other at the back. While they might appear short-tempered, snappy and threatening, Canada geese are really much like any doting parents — fiercely protective of their brood.

10 Canada Goose_3559

Nonmigratory Canada Goose populations have been on the rise. This species is frequently found on golf courses, parking lots, and urban parks, which would have previously hosted only migratory geese on rare occasions. Owing to its adaptability to human-altered areas, it has become one of the most common waterfowl species in North America.
